🚇 🗺️ Getting There
The most common way is to take the ferry from the Jack Layton Ferry Terminal. You can buy tickets online or at the terminal. Water taxis are also an option and can be quicker but more expensive.
There are three main ferry destinations: Ward's Island, Centre Island, and Hanlan's Point. Ward's Island is generally less busy and offers a more residential feel.
Yes, you can walk between the islands via roads. However, renting a bike is highly recommended to explore efficiently.
Yes, you can take streetcars or subways to reach the Jack Layton Ferry Terminal, which is conveniently located downtown.
Water taxis can save you time, especially during peak hours, and offer a more direct route. They are a bit pricier but can be worth it for convenience.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
Ferry ticket prices vary but are generally affordable. It's recommended to check the official Toronto Ferry Company website for current pricing and to purchase tickets online in advance.
It's highly recommended to buy tickets online in advance, especially for weekend trips, as they can sell out.
Ferries run frequently during the day, starting early in the morning. Check the official ferry schedule for exact times, as they can vary seasonally.
There is no separate entrance fee for Ward's Island itself. The cost is associated with the ferry ticket to get to the islands.
Yes, you can purchase ferry tickets online using your smartphone, which is a convenient way to secure your passage.

🍽️ 🍽️ Food & Dining
Yes, there is the Island Cafe on Ward's Island, which offers food and drinks. However, options are limited and can be pricey.
Dining and purchasing food and drinks on the islands can be quite expensive compared to mainland Toronto. Bringing your own is a good strategy.
Expect typical cafe fare, snacks, and casual dining options. The Island Cafe on Ward's Island is a popular spot.
While there aren't designated picnic areas in the same way as some parks, you can certainly find scenic spots to enjoy a picnic you've brought with you.
